This Bible contradiction is from the EvilBible.com.
Verses
Christ laid down his life for his friends
John 15:13 View context
Greater love hath no man than this, that a man lay down his life for his friends.
John 10:11 View context
I am the good shepherd: the good shepherd giveth his life for the sheep.
Christ laid down his life for his enemies
Romans 5:10 View context
For if, when we were enemies, we were reconciled to God by the death of his Son, much more, being reconciled, we shall be saved by his life.